I can get TRD exhaust for $450, Borla for $555

I was set to get the Borla cuz I thought they were just as good as TRD but cheaper...but apparently its the other way around price wise...hmm anyone know a better price on borla? (pp has is for 581.99) IF not I guess I will go TRD but I hear SO many mixed views on the TRD exhaust, some complain about build quality and others about drone noise...while other threads say its wonderful and quiet..Which is quieter? Is Borla actually worth paying more for than TRD? I have searched/read many threads but can't seem to find a solid answer.

I have the Borla and it works great for me, very high quality stainless steel and fits like a glove. From what I understand, Borla use to make the Catbacks for TRD and now they don't, I am not sure why. I got my Borla on Ebay for $495. Give Ebay a try.
